For some reason, this lady is mad about Enbridge cutting down her trees without permission
Canada-based Enbridge illegally chopped down about 50 trees to make way for a tar-sands pipeline -- a replacement for the pipeline that caused the largest on-shore oil spill in U.S. history two years ago.

Kentucky coal headed to India under new deal
From the Louisville Courier-Journal: Kentucky coal producers have reached an agreement to export 9 million tons of coal annually to India for the next 25 years in a $7 billion […]
